Output 45c75cd29fc15f41d97f4e77a2af581ba858880d722e7b417ace45f129d02ead:0

value
3446718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b40d7b0da1a64c1a285ed32e63943c612599bca6 OP_EQUAL
address
3J73hj87qrk3Hk6h1njzBqomGv6hy5hua7
transaction
45c75cd29fc15f41d97f4e77a2af581ba858880d722e7b417ace45f129d02ead